首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

无法将证书导入登录密钥链(OS X 10.13.5)

在OS X 10.13.5版本中,如果无法将证书导入登录密钥链,可能是由于以下原因导致的:

  1. 证书格式不正确:确保证书的格式是正确的,常见的格式包括PEM、DER等。可以使用openssl命令行工具来验证和转换证书格式。
  2. 密钥链权限问题:检查密钥链的权限,确保当前用户具有足够的权限来导入证书。可以尝试使用管理员权限运行密钥链访问工具。
  3. 密钥链已满:密钥链有一定的容量限制,如果密钥链已满,可能无法导入新的证书。可以删除一些不再需要的证书来释放空间。
  4. 证书已存在:如果已经导入了相同的证书,尝试删除现有证书并重新导入。

如果以上方法仍然无法解决问题,可以尝试以下步骤:

  1. 确保操作系统和密钥链访问工具是最新版本,可以通过系统更新来获取最新的修复和功能。
  2. 检查系统日志以获取更多详细的错误信息,可能会提供有关导入失败的更多线索。
  3. 如果问题仍然存在,可以尝试使用其他密钥链管理工具来导入证书,例如Keychain Access或命令行工具security。

总结:无法将证书导入登录密钥链可能是由于证书格式不正确、密钥链权限问题、密钥链已满或证书已存在等原因导致的。可以通过验证证书格式、检查密钥链权限、删除不需要的证书等方法来解决问题。如果问题仍然存在,可以尝试更新操作系统和密钥链访问工具,查看系统日志以获取更多信息,或尝试其他密钥链管理工具。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

iOS 中 HTTPS 证书验证浅析

服务器也会配置并返回对应的证书Certificate,用于身份验证与密钥交换。然后会发送ServerHelloDone信息用于通知服务器信息发送结束。...x.509是PKI中最重要的标准,它定义了公钥证书的基本结构。...证书验证失败的原因 无法找到证书的颁发者 证书过期 验证过程中遇到了自签名证书,但该证书不是锚点证书。...无法找到锚点证书(即在证书的顶端没有找到合法的根证书) 访问的server的dns地址和证书中的地址不同 三、iOS实现支持HTTPS 在OC中当使用NSURLConnection或NSURLSession...对于NSURLConnection而言,需要代理对象实现connection:willSendRequestForAuthenticationChallenge: 方法(OS X v10.7和iOS5及以上

4.1K90

iOS 中 HTTPS 证书验证浅析

服务器也会配置并返回对应的证书Certificate,用于身份验证与密钥交换。然后会发送ServerHelloDone信息用于通知服务器信息发送结束。...x.509是PKI中最重要的标准,它定义了公钥证书的基本结构。...证书验证失败的原因 无法找到证书的颁发者 证书过期 验证过程中遇到了自签名证书,但该证书不是锚点证书。...无法找到锚点证书(即在证书的顶端没有找到合法的根证书) 访问的server的dns地址和证书中的地址不同 三、iOS实现支持HTTPS 在OC中当使用NSURLConnection或NSURLSession...对于NSURLConnection而言,需要代理对象实现connection:willSendRequestForAuthenticationChallenge: 方法(OS X v10.7和iOS5及以上

2.2K30
  • 如何建立TLS连接?TLS握手失败可能这个原因!

    因为OpenSSL属OS命令,虽然我们不了解如何在Node.js debug,但对如何在OS排查有经验。...Trust store一般存放根证书和中间证书文件, 5 TLS证书校验原理 一般,证书先存入文件系统,然后通过命令或代码,导入应用的Trust store。...TLS证书 TLS的信任是通过对证书的验证: 信任根证书 -> 信任中间证书 -> 信任叶子证书 本地证书加上收到的证书,就形成了证书,如果其中有问题,那么证书校验将会失败。...假设服务端返回的证书是根证书+中间证书+叶子证书,客户端没有这个根证书,但是有这个中间证书。你认为客户端会信任这个证书吗? 如果客户端缺少根证书,那么客户端无法验证证书的完整性和真实性。...在这种情况下,客户端无法信任该证书,即使客户端拥有中间证书。因此,为了建立可信的TLS连接,客户端必须拥有完整的证书,包括根证书、中间证书和叶子证书

    1.2K40

    第十二节 微服务https之间访问问题

    上面这个问题归结起来就是无法验证网站的证书,找不到证书验证 针对这个问题,Java的证书验证系统与其他不同,代理工具生成的证书作为可信根证书导入系统证书库,是存在问题的。...根据证书请求生成证书 -importcert 导入证书证书 -importpass 导入口令 -importkeystore 从其他密钥导入一个或所有条目...-keypasswd 更改条目的密钥口令 -list 列出密钥库中的条目 -printcert 打印证书内容 -printcertreq...-help" 获取 command_name 的用法 获取证书 之前浏览器访问security-service时保存了证书,为了方便我直接导出来,为下一步导入jre准备 ?...图片.png 执行命令代理工具的证书加入到cacerts中 keytool -importcert -alias FIDDLER -keystore ..

    2.1K31

    利用Nginx服务从http升级到https

    ws=other&os=centosrhel8> 最后证书如下所示: 证书示例图 jenkins.homqyy.cn目录:存放了jenkins.homqyy.cn这个站点的证书密钥 www.homqyy.cn...目录:存放了www.homqyy.cn这个站点的证书密钥 站点目录里面存放的有如下文件: cert.pem:站点证书 chain.pem:中间证书 fullchain.pem:完整证书(站点证书+中间证书...提供的内容为: 证书密钥个人的证书密钥目录./proxy/certs放置到/usr/local/hengine/conf/certs中,供HTTPS使用。...server_name:虚拟服务的名称,就是通过此名称来区分是“jenkins”还是“博客” ssl_certificate:站点证书,这里务必使用完整的证书”fullchain.pem” ssl_certificate_key...代理到wordpress的时候添加头部:HTTP_X_FORWARDED_PROTO: https 再次尝试“登录”操作,发现一切正常。

    2.5K10

    TrueLicense使用

    ,因此先用jdk工具创建密钥对,然后私钥加密,加密后的license发给用户 系统在运行时,使用公钥(部署在系统的特定位置)解密license(内存),并使用license,使被授权方无法篡改license...2.调用验证的地方,破解方通过反编译可修改调用,因此使用代码混淆(丑化)使破解方无法理解代码。...生成密钥 -gencert 根据证书请求生成证书 -importcert 导入证书证书 -importpass 导入口令 -importkeystore 从其他密钥导入一个或所有条目 -keypasswd...-sigalg 签名算法名称 -destalias 目标别名 -dname 唯一判别名 -startdate 证书有效期开始日期/时间 -ext X.509 扩展 -validity 有效天数 -keypass...-file "certfile.cer" 导出证书文件certfile.cer到当前目录(bin) 从证书中导出公钥,并导入到当前主机的密钥库中 keytool -import -alias "publicCert

    1.4K20

    内网协议NTLM之内网大杀器CVE-2019-1040漏洞

    因此,试图篡改其中一条消息的攻击者(例如,修改签名协商)无法生成相应的MIC,这将导致攻击失败。...接着这里触发printerbuy.py脚本,触发辅助域控制器(SDC)回连Attacker主机,这里回认证的用户就是user用户....-key ca.key -out ca.crt 接着把创建好的ca.crt根证书放到DC上面, WIN+R 打开运行输入MMC 接着添加到证书进入,首先根节点添加证书选项 然后把根证书导入进入到域控制器里面...,这里需要导入的是受信任的根证书颁发机构这里,不要选到个人这里。...DM也就是辅助域控制器设置了委派权限 接着就可以使用getST.py脚本 ,使用-impersonate参数模拟用户admin请求其票证然后导入票据即可成功攻破到辅助域控制器中成功登录进入到辅助域控制器里面

    6.5K31

    什么是X.509证书X.509证书工作原理及应用?

    作为所有数字身份的基础,X.509证书无处不在,从网站到应用程序,再到端点设备和在线文档,X.509证书都至关重要。如果没有这些证书,我们无法相信浏览器上的任何网站。...密钥用法能够密钥的使用限制为特定目的,例如“仅签名”。 四、数字证书信任 为了进一步建立信任,通常将多个数字证书结合起来,构建一个分层信任。...当Web浏览器客户端读取证书时,它必须遵循验证的分层路径,包括经验证的中间证书,这些中间证书回存储在客户端信任中的根证书。...如下图所示,主题名racent. com依次分层回上海锐成信息科技有限公司 EV CA、USERTrust RSA Certificate Authority、最后是根证书为Sectigo(AAA)...SSH密钥可以提高安全性,实现连接过程、单点登录机制(SSO)、身份和访问管理的自动化。 六、数字身份 X.509数字证书还提供有效的数字身份认证。

    4.5K40

    详解EFS加密技术

    Windows Vista Home Basic/Home Premium只能在有密钥的情况下打开被EFS加密的文件,但无法加密新的文件。...证书的备份和还原 一个加密密钥始终关联到(或链接到)一个加密证书。若要备份加密密钥,您需要备份用于加密的证书。 很多人使用EFS加密的时候都吃了亏。...但这里要介绍另外一个选项“如果导出成功,删除密钥”。选中该选项后,系统会在成功导出证书后自动当前系统里的密钥删除,这样加密的文件就无法被任何人访问了。为什么要这样做?...注意: EFS 证书的备份副本存储在安全的位置并使用密码进行保护。 当然,在另一台计算机上或重装系统后,要查看加密的文件,必须导入证书,与上面导入相似,这里就不细说了。...实际上,EFS是一种可以敏感的数据加密并存储在NTFS文件系统上面的技术,离开了NTFS文件系统它将无法实现。

    2.3K20

    x.509 简介

    •安全通信:证书在安全通信中起到关键作用,例如在SSL/TLS协议中用于加密和验证网络通信。 1.3 证书 X.509证书通常构成证书。...验证一个证书时,需要验证每个证书的签名以确保其完整性,并确保中的每个证书都是信任的。 1.4 证书颁发机构(CA) CA是负责颁发和管理X.509证书的实体。...2. golang 中使用 x.509 Go语言的x509包是一个用于处理x.509证书密钥的标准库包,提供了一组功能,允许你解析、验证和生成x.509证书: •解析证书x509包允许你X.509...首先,我们生成一个RSA密钥,然后创建一个x509.Certificate结构,填充证书的各个字段,包括有效期、主题、密钥用途等。...最后,我们使用x509.CreateCertificate函数创建证书证书和私钥保存到文件中。

    29720

    java jks 转pfx_JKS和PFX文件相互转换方法「建议收藏」

    JKS(JavaKeysotre)格式和PFX(PKCS12)格式,是最常见的SSL证书格式文件,可以包含完整的证书密钥对,证书和信任证书信息。...-in server.pem -out server.crt JKS(JavaKeysotre) 格式和PFX(PKCS12)格式,是最常见的SSL证书格式文件,可以包含完整的证书密钥对,证书和信任证书信息...-in server.pem -out server.crt JKS(JavaKeysotre) 格式和PFX(PKCS12)格式,是最常见的SSL证书格式文件,可以包含完整的证书密钥对,证书和信任证书信息...-in server.pem -out server.crt JKS(JavaKeysotre) 格式和PFX(PKCS12)格式,是最常见的SSL证书格式文件,可以包含完整的证书密钥对,证书和信任证书信息...-in server.pem -out server.crt JKS(JavaKeysotre) 格式和PFX(PKCS12)格式,是最常见的SSL证书格式文件,可以包含完整的证书密钥对,证书和信任证书信息

    1.9K30

    解析Java为什么不接受合法的HTTPS证书

    所以: HTTPS/SSL证书其实是一个证书,这条上的所有证书均合法才能表明证书本身的合法性。...浏览器成功地完成了整条证书的校验,所以认为证书是合法的;而在Java中未能完成整条证书的校验,例如无法验证某个中间证书颁发机构的合法性,所以导致最终认证失败。...: JKS 密钥库提供方: SUN 您的密钥库包含 104 个条目 digicertassuredidrootca, 2008-4-16, trustedCertEntry, 证书指纹 (SHA1)...,所以在Java中无法验证整条证书的有效性,所以导致Java程序在通过HTTPS协议访问chatbot.cn域名时发生证书错误。...通常的解决办法是在Http Client端设置忽略证书错误,或是缺少的中间证书导入Java keystore,详情请Google之。

    2.1K50

    IoT威胁建模

    消减措施:对称密钥证书私钥存储在受保护的存储介质(如TPM或智能卡芯片)中 威胁:攻击者可能执行未知的恶意代码 消减措施:确保未知的代码无法在设备中执行 威胁:攻击者可能篡改设备的操作系统并进行离线攻击...攻击者可能执行未知的恶意代码 消减措施:确保未知的代码无法在设备中执行 威胁:攻击者可能篡改设备的操作系统并进行离线攻击 消减措施:加密设备OS和其他分区 设备域与云域 [threatmodel4...消减措施:对称密钥证书私钥存储在受保护的存储介质(如TPM或智能卡芯片)中 威胁:攻击者可能未经授权访问IoT设备并篡改设备的操作系统 消减措施:加密设备OS和其他分区 Response...,检测密码猜测攻击 否认 威胁:由于缺少审核可以让数据库拒绝操作 消减措施:确保在 SQL Server 中启用登录审核 篡改 威胁:攻击者可以篡改数据库安全设置 消减措施:数字签名添加到关键的数据库安全对象...消减措施:对称密钥证书私钥存储在受保护的存储介质(如TPM或智能卡芯片)中 威胁:攻击者可能未经授权访问IoT设备并篡改设备的操作系统 消减措施:加密设备OS和其他分区 云域与移动设备

    2.4K00
    领券